Common Questions People Have About Just 38 KM From Seydikemer To Saklikent Gorge: What Hidden View Will You Discover?
What’s the best time to visit? Spring through early autumn offers mild weather, wildflowers, and clear visibility—ideal for photography and hiking. Winter visits are possible but require preparation for cooler temperatures. Are there guided options? While self-guided trips are popular, local guides and digital resources offer curated trails and safety tips, enhancing discovery for first-time visitors. Can you reach these hidden spots by public transport? Public connections exist from Seydikemer to key trailheads, though private vehicles or rideshares offer greater flexibility and time efficiency. Is there wildlife or photography potential? Yes—birdwatchers and photographers often capture deer sightings, seasonal blooms, and dramatic light at sunrise and sunset along key overlook points.
